For student builders

Start a chapter at your school

HVP was founded by students, and the model works best when students run it. If you are at a high school or university and want to start an HVP chapter in your city, we will help you set it up.

Starter curriculum, a system installation, and direct coaching from Kai and the team, all at no cost to the chapter. We work best with founding teams of 3–5 students and at least one faculty advisor.
